So I took the source of Catid's biller and fixed up a few of the errors that prevented the code from being compiled in Visual Studio 2005, and renamed a bunch of commands to more appropriate ones.

For example, I renamed ?man to ?bhelp, and ?login to ?blogin.

The problem now, though, is that ?blogin does not work, and that when I do ?bhelp <command> to get help on a command, it gives me a message saying that there is no help found on that command. O_o
